I was reading somewhere on the internet someone saying there useing a bigger coil than the stock because the f75
picks up the smallest of items, and misses some coins. Was curious if this was true.

Picks up small objects...true.
Misses coins...................false.

The bigger the coil the deeper the coil, usually, in mild soil anyway, so they might have been referring to some extra deep coins somewhere.
I hunted in great soil and with that big DD coil easily got to the 12-15" level so I don't know how much deeper you need to get.
